From all I've seen of Langford, I see him as like a perfect European player. He could make millions in Europe because he plays smart and he's a good shooter. I just think he lacks the athleticism and height to play in the NBA. Maybe I'm wrong and he can transition into a point guard first combo guard a la Charlie Bell but I think it's a long shot. However, if he keeps putting up stats like this, he's going to get called up by someone. Do you agree that he's a limited prospect or do you think I'm selling him short?
Do you think Mahinmi can adjust to the refs? The weird thing about his development the last couple years is I haven't seen him adjust to foul trouble. In Europe, he just kept fouling. In summer league, his fouling got worse instead of better. He didn't foul much on the NBA level but that was mostly due to him playing in garbage time combined with the fact that the NBA lets bigmen get away with a lot of pushing and bumping. That said, Mahinmi has to learn how to not foul so much. He can't develop while in foul trouble.
